Release 2008
Started with The Wilde Flowers in the early 60s and as a founder member of SOFT MACHINE, only
on first Polydor 45 and 1st album, which was only released on Probe in USA at the time.
He went Solo in 1969.

Musicians: ..not complete
1969-1972 :
KEVIN AYERS - guitars, bass, vocals; MIKE RATLEDGE - organ;
ROBERT WYATT - drums, ROB TAIT - drums (only on Stop this train & Oleh..)
HUGH HOPPER - bass; DAVID BEDFORD - keyboards, arrangements;
LOL COXHILL - sax MIKE OLDFIELD - bass, guitar (before he went famous)
MICK FINCHER - drums, perc.
1975 - 1979:
KEVIN AYERS - bass, guitar, vocals OLLIE HALSALL - guitar, vibraphone ;
FREDDIE SMITH, ROB TOWNSEND - drums (ex-Family, Medecine Head; pre-Blues Band)
BILLY LIVSEY, ZOOT MONEY - keyboards; CHARLIE McCRACKEN - bass (ex-Taste, Stud);
B.J.COLE - - steel guitar; ROGER SAUNDERS - rhythm guitar; ANTHONY MOORE - guitar ;
